Could Carnival Corporation & plc go bankrupt? Altman Z-Score analysis
Z-Score of 1.27 falls below the 1.8 distress threshold, indicating significant financial stress.
- Below 1.8 — Distress Zone (high bankruptcy risk)
- 1.8 to 3.0 — Gray Zone (elevated uncertainty)
- Above 3.0 — Safe Zone (financially healthy)
What drives CCL's Z-Score?
| Component | Formula | Value | Weight | Contribution |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| A · Working Capital / Total Assets | WC / TA | -0.1717 | 1.2 | -0.21 |
| B · Retained Earnings / Total Assets | RE / TA | 0.0932 | 1.4 | 0.13 |
| C · EBIT / Total Assets | EBIT / TA | 0.0797 | 3.3 | 0.26 |
| D · Market Cap / Total Liabilities | MCap / TL | 0.947 | 0.6 | 0.57 |
| E · Revenue / Total Assets | Rev / TA | 0.515 | 1.0 | 0.52 |

What does Carnival Corporation & plc do?
Carnival Corporation & plc, a cruise company, provides leisure travel services in North America, Australia, Europe, and internationally. It operates through four segments: North America Cruise Operations, Europe Cruise Operations, Cruise Support, and Tour and Other. It operates port destinations and islands, as well as owns and operates hotels, lodges, glass-domed railcars, and motorcoaches.

Is Carnival Corporation & plc at risk of going bankrupt?
Carnival Corporation & plc's Altman Z-Score is 1.27, placing it in the distress zone (below 1.8) — elevated bankruptcy risk. The Z-Score uses five balance sheet ratios to predict bankruptcy probability within two years.
